What to buy as a Beginner? by PsYchIoO in golf

[–]BillsDue420 0 points1 point  (0 children)

For flex of shaft, the only way you'll find that information out is by going to a golf simulator or using a flight tracker on the range. You'd need to find what your consistent, hitting for accuracy swing speed your driver is. From there, its easier to tell which shaft type you need. Stiff is honestly for people who can hit their driver at least 220 yards / 95-100 mph swing speed. That usually takes time to build up to get solid contact at that speed.

What to buy as a Beginner? by PsYchIoO in golf

[–]BillsDue420 1 point2 points  (0 children)

I would suggest looking at online retailers or eBay or FB marketplace and search for clubs that way before you buy a new set. Imo, if buying new clubs, you should get fit for them first, but as you are new, you won't have a consistent swing or pattern yet, so that would be wasted on you.

You can probably buy a used set anywhere from 200-600. New clubs can be bought as package sets anywhere from 800 to 2000+, depending how much you want to spend. In saying that, you definitely don't need new clubs yet. I'm sure if you went to any online retailer and asked them for help finding +1" clubs, they would send a link to search. Most pages also have extended clubs as a filter when searching for clubs.

Also, even game improvement clubs, which are suggested for new players, can be used by highly skilled golfers. Pros use more cavity back and forgiving irons than you realize. Not everybody uses player irons or blades. Bryson DeChambeau was even using hybrid irons at Augusta last weekend, which are considered as game improvement clubs.

When fitting, its more about size and how you swing when determining which clubs for you to use. As a new player, you'd likely get fit into weaker flex shafts with high spin to get the ball in the air easier.

IMO, save the money you'd pay for fitting and new clubs and buy a used set and get more lessons with the money you saved. I'm using 13 year old irons, 8 year old woods and hybrids, and wedges somewhere in between. That stuff will work almost as good as the best of the best new stuff, especially for new players.
